THE STATS
Name: TukoniDeveloper: Oksana Bula, Alexey Furman, Alexey Sysoiev
Publisher: Oksana Bula, Alexey Furman
Release Date: November 19, 2020
Genres: Action, Adventure, Casual, Free to Play, Indie
Available: Steam
Tukoni is a point-and-click puzzle adventure, based on a series of
award-winning books by the Ukrainian artist Oksana Bula. Play as Tukoni,
the forest spirits, as you meet unique characters, solve captivating
puzzles, craft new items, and explore a magical world filled with
kindness.

Explore the world
Explore the beautiful world hand-drawn by the Ukrainian artist Oksana Bula, and meet the characters inhabiting it!
-
Solve puzzles
Solve puzzles to help the forest animals, and to continue your journey!
-
The Traveller’s Notebook
Your notebook is your guide into the world of Tukoni. Check it often to see what’s next, and to find the cards that reflect your accomplished tasks.
-
Crafting
Combine items in your inventory to create unique new items that will help you in your adventure!
-
No reading
All the dialogs in the game are visualized through neat animated bubbles.
